What is the difference between a PNG (raster) file and an EPS (vector) file?

Raster images are constructed with a fixed number of color pixels and cannot be drastically resized without compromising their resolution. When stretched to fit a space they were not designed to fill, their pixels become visibly grainy and the image distorts.

Vector images, on the other hand, offer greater flexibility in scaling and editing.
